As I don't have any data to try FreeRA, I only can help you to track the crashing issue.
When it crash, click Debug button. In the Terminal window opened by this action, type "sc" command. It will output a stack crawl, which should help you/us to localize the crashing part.

You can also type "bdb" command to launch the graphical debugger on the crashed program, but it's useful only if you have a debug version of the program (it's easy to build it from the BeIDE project, though) and the source code somewhere.

Meanwhile, you could report the sc output here.

>Is there at least a good source of documentation regarding using the bdb?

Read this:
http://be.befaqs.com/developers/bmessage/issue19.html#ei

And read the documentation that comes with BDB. It can be found on your /boot/develop/tools/experimental/debugger/ after you install BDB.
